In this fine art photograph and collage, a cut-out strip runs across blossoming foliage, revealing a black-and-white urban scene. The fragment, framed by a golden line that also outlines a female silhouette, becomes a suspended window between natural present and architectural past. French visual artist Frédérique Stern suggests a sidelong glance—a memory that doesn’t erupt but gently lingers. The female figure, lying silently among branches and buildings, evokes layered time, where the old and the living coexist as a lasting imprint.
